Understanding Sds Plus And Sds Max Systems
SDS Plus and SDS Max systems are types of tool shanks used in rotary hammers and are designed for heavy-duty drilling and chiseling applications. The SDS (Special Direct System) Plus system is a smaller, lighter version suitable for light to medium-duty tasks. It has a smaller shank diameter of 10 mm and is popular in both corded and cordless hammer drills, providing a good balance of power and versatility. On the other hand, the SDS Max system has a larger shank diameter of 18 mm, making it ideal for heavy-duty applications requiring more power and durability.
The key difference lies in the types of tools they are compatible with, where SDS Plus is commonly used in smaller, lighter drills, and SDS Max is preferred for larger, more powerful tools. Additionally, SDS Max systems have a longer chisel and drill bit length, allowing for deeper drilling and more robust material removal. Design And Construction Of Drill Bits
In the context of Hilti SDS Plus vs. SDS Max, the design and construction of drill bits play a crucial role in determining their suitability for various applications. SDS Plus drill bits typically feature a solid carbide tip that is securely brazed onto the body of the drill bit. This design allows for efficient transfer of impact energy and optimal drilling performance in materials such as concrete, masonry, and stone. The fluted design of SDS Plus drill bits also facilitates the removal of drilled materials, enhancing overall drilling speed and efficiency.
On the other hand, SDS Max drill bits are characterized by their larger diameter and reinforced construction, making them suitable for heavy-duty applications. These drill bits often contain four symmetrical carbide cutting edges, which enable them to withstand the high impact forces generated by SDS Max rotary hammers. Additionally, the robust design of SDS Max drill bits allows for drilling larger diameter holes and provides exceptional durability in demanding drilling scenarios, such as drilling through heavily reinforced concrete or roadworks.

Drilling Performance And Application
When comparing Hilti SDS Plus and SDS Max drills, a crucial aspect to consider is their drilling performance and application. The SDS Plus drill is typically suited for lighter drilling applications, such as small-diameter holes in concrete, masonry, and occasionally wood. This makes it well-suited for tasks like installing electrical boxes, mounting fixtures, and smaller anchoring jobs. Due to its smaller size and reduced impact energy, the SDS Plus drill is also generally more manageable for overhead and extended usage.
Conversely, the SDS Max drill is designed for heavy-duty applications that demand larger hole diameters and greater drilling depth in tough materials. Its higher impact energy and larger chuck size enable it to handle more substantial drilling tasks, including larger anchor holes, heavy-duty coring, and chiseling applications. The SDS Max drill’s robust performance makes it a preferred choice for professionals working in construction, demolition, and renovation industries where heavy-duty drilling capabilities are essential.
